The Unique Architectural Style of Rhodes Houses
What makes houses in Rhodes particularly captivating is their unique architectural style. Blending elements of medieval, Byzantine, and Ottoman designs, these structures often feature a harmonious combination of stone, wood, and decorative tile work. This eclecticism not only showcases the creativity of their builders but also speaks to the functional needs of the island’s residents throughout history.

The Influence of the Knights of St. John
A significant period in Rhodes’ history unfolded during the Crusades when the Knights of St. John established a stronghold on the island. The robust fortifications and elegant residences they built not only provided shelter but also transformed the architecture of Rhodes. The remnants of their constructions continue to be a prominent reminder of this historical influence.
